Mountain biking around Otterthal offers diverse terrain, ranging from gentle hills to steep climbs, set against a backdrop of numerous forests. The region's varied topography makes it a compelling destination for outdoor activities, with options for different skill levels. Proximity to renowned bike parks like Zauberberg and Bikepark Semmering further enhances the mountain biking experience. These natural features provide a picturesque setting for exploring the Otterthal mountain bike routes.

The Feistritz Castle was probably built in the second quarter of the 12th century by ministeriales. The castle was owned by the Pottendorfers from the 14th century until 1488 and by the Zinzendorfers until 1537.

The **Pilgrimage Church of Maria Schutz** on the **Semmering** is an impressive religious building located in a picturesque setting. Here are some interesting facts about this church: 1. **Location**: - The church stands **visibly on the northern slope of the Sonnwendstein** and is a popular pilgrimage site. It is located in the village of **Göstritz**, which belongs to the municipality of Schottwien. 2. **Architecture**: - The **Baroque church** is known for its **two striking towers** that rise majestically into the landscape. The magnificent interior and ornate altars are also noteworthy. 3. **History**: - The pilgrimage church has a long tradition and has also been a monastery church since **1925**. It is the only **Passionist monastery** in all of Austria. 4. **Panoramic view**: - From the church, you have a **unique panoramic view** of the surrounding mountains, including the **Rax**, **Schneeberg**, and the **Semmering region**. This makes it a popular destination for hikers and nature lovers. 5. **Events**: - Regular **church services** and **pilgrimages** take place in the pilgrimage church. Until **November 1st**, **All Souls' Day memorial letters** are also available, in which the names of the deceased can be written. The Maria Schutz pilgrimage church is therefore not only a place of prayer, but also a cultural and tourist highlight in the region.

Frequently Asked Questions

What kind of terrain can I expect on mountain bike trails around Otterthal?

The mountain bike trails around Otterthal offer diverse terrain, ranging from gentle hills to steep climbs. You'll encounter numerous forests and varied topography, providing options for different skill levels. The region also benefits from its proximity to dedicated bike parks like Zauberberg and Bikepark Semmering, which feature a mix of family-friendly routes and challenging freeride and downhill sections.

Are there mountain bike trails suitable for beginners in Otterthal?

Yes, Otterthal offers options for beginners. While many routes are moderate to difficult, there are 6 easy mountain bike tours available. The Bikepark Semmering, for example, caters to a wide range of riders, including family-friendly routes for beginners. For a moderate option, consider the Drop on the Skills Line – Adventure arena and WEXL Lounge loop from Otterthal, which covers 47 km with manageable elevation.

What are the options for experienced mountain bikers in Otterthal?

Experienced mountain bikers will find plenty of challenging routes around Otterthal. There are 56 difficult tours, including the popular Wetterkogler House – Hochwechsel Trail North loop from Kirchberg am Wechsel, which is 45.7 km long with significant elevation gain. Another demanding option is the Liechtensteinhaus – Bikepark Semmering loop from Trattenbach, connecting to the challenging terrain of Bikepark Semmering. The Kobermannsberg Trail, part of the Kreuzberg route, also offers a demanding experience with steep slopes, roots, and stone steps.

What natural features or landmarks can I see while mountain biking near Otterthal?

While mountain biking near Otterthal, you can explore various natural features and landmarks. The region is characterized by dense forests and mountain passes. Notable highlights include the Pfaffensattel Pass (1368 m) and the Feistritzsattel Mountain Hut. You might also encounter scenic lakes such as the View of Speicherteich St. Corona or the Bärenlacke Pond and Barefoot Trail.

Is parking available near the mountain bike trails in Otterthal?

Yes, parking is generally available near trailheads and at the major bike parks. For instance, both Zauberberg Bike Park on Hirschenkogel and Bikepark Semmering have dedicated parking facilities for visitors. When planning your route, it's advisable to check specific starting points for parking information.

How can I reach the mountain bike trails or bike parks by public transport?

The region around Otterthal is accessible by public transport, particularly to key areas like Semmering. Both Zauberberg Bike Park and Bikepark Semmering benefit from lift systems that transport riders to the starting points of their routes, making them convenient to access once you arrive in the area via public transport connections.

What do other mountain bikers enjoy the most about mountain biking in Otterthal?

The mountain biking experience in Otterthal is highly rated by the komoot community, with an average score of 4.5 stars from over 500 reviews. Riders often praise the varied terrain, the dense forests, and the convenient access to dedicated bike parks like Zauberberg and Semmering. The network offers diverse options for all ability levels, from moderate forest paths to challenging downhill sections.

Are there any circular mountain bike routes starting from Otterthal?

Yes, there are several circular mountain bike routes available. An example of a moderate circular route is the Feistritz Castle – Gasthof Pension St. Wolfgang loop from Otterthal, which is nearly 50 km long and takes about 3 hours to complete. This route offers a good mix of distance and elevation for a satisfying ride.

What is the best time of year for mountain biking in Otterthal?

The best time for mountain biking in Otterthal is typically during the spring, summer, and autumn months when the weather is most favorable and trails are clear of snow. The varied topography and forest cover provide pleasant riding conditions. While winter mountain biking is possible, conditions can be challenging due to snow and ice, especially at higher elevations and in bike parks.

Are there any bike parks near Otterthal for mountain biking?

Yes, Otterthal is conveniently located near renowned bike parks. The Bikepark Semmering offers a range of trails from family-friendly to challenging freeride and downhill routes, with a lift system for easy access. Another excellent option is the Zauberberg Bike Park on Hirschenkogel, which provides action-packed trails for all levels and spectacular views from the summit, also accessible via cable car.

How many mountain bike trails are there in Otterthal?

There are over 120 mountain bike trails around Otterthal. This includes 6 easy routes, 62 moderate routes, and 56 difficult routes, offering a wide variety of options for different skill levels and preferences.

Can I find accommodation or places to eat near the mountain bike trails in Otterthal?

Yes, Otterthal and the surrounding region offer various options for accommodation, cafes, and pubs. Many routes pass through or near villages and towns where you can find places to refuel or stay overnight. For example, the Steyersberger Hut – Feistritzsattel Mountain Hut loop from Trattenbach leads through areas with mountain huts that often provide refreshments.
